ПРИМЕНЕНИЕ МЕТОДА ЛИНЕЙНОЙ СВЕРТКИ КРИТЕРИЕВ ПРИ ОПТИМИЗАЦИИ ФИНАНСОВОГО ОБЕСПЕЧЕНИЯ ДЕЯТЕЛЬНОСТИ ОРГАНИЗАЦИИ

ПРИМЕНЕНИЕ МЕТОДА ЛИНЕЙНОЙ СВЕРТКИ КРИТЕРИЕВ ПРИ ОПТИМИЗАЦИИ ФИНАНСОВОГО ОБЕСПЕЧЕНИЯ ДЕЯТЕЛЬНОСТИ ОРГАНИЗАЦИИ

Abstract

In article it is proved that problems of financing of activity of the scientific organizations are especially urgent due to the lack at the organizations of necessary level of own current assets and decrease in public financing of scientific activity today. One of alternative forms of financial security are funds of support of science and innovations today. For selection of limited number of projects among the available alternatives by assessment of their importance use of a method of linear convolution of criteria is offered.

В статье обосновано, что проблемы финансирования деятельности научных организаций сегодня особенно актуальны в связи с отсутствием у организаций необходимого уровня собственных оборотных средств и снижением государственного финансирования научной деятельности. Одной из альтернативных форм финансового обеспечения сегодня являются фонды поддержки науки и инноваций. Для отбора ограниченного количества проектов среди имеющихся альтернатив путем оценки их значимости предлагается использование метода линейной свертки критериев.
